如何从SSI包含文件中删除空格?

时间:2011-05-01 03:52:14

标签: html apache ssi

我正在使用Windows上的WAMP中的服务器端包含。 我的html文件正在使用SSI文件包含但是它在输出中显示空白空格。

如何删除

生成的空白区域
<!--include file="header.html" --> 

标签。这会产生白色空间,这会破坏我的页面设计。

请帮忙。 感谢

2 个答案:

答案 0 :(得分:3)

所以我最终找到了一个对我有用的解决方案:

UTF8 makes an extra line on my site

将所有文件保存为UTF-8而不使用BOM(http://en.wikipedia.org/wiki/Byte_order_mark)。

答案 1 :(得分:0)

尝试删除指令中的所有空格。

即,

<!--#include virtual="xxx.shtml"--><header>title</header>
<p>lorem ipsum, bacon, and stuffs...</p>
<footer>copyright</footer><!--#include virtual="xxx.shtml"-->